The roof prism telescope systems are widely used, but rather plays the role of a relay while folding the optical path to achieve a compact structure of the instrument results, but due to the presence of polarization aberration will affect the image quality of the instrument. With the roof prism broaden the application, how to measure, describe and evaluate the roof prism polarization aberration characteristics to become a key issue. This paper presents a roof prism polarization aberration tester, the tester can function to achieve a given simultaneously detect physical-Jones matrix size roof prism element B factor, the accuracy of the peak offset0.1×10-4rad, excellent accuracy roof surface of the reflector in the phase shift difference of1°of the three parameter values change with wavelength in the visible band; the visible wavelength can be given a zero order diffraction intensity map etc., edge detection spot map, and the light intensity gradation processing of Fig distribution of two-and three-dimensional map, the specific contents are:(1) Characterization of the polarization aberration can be one factor B of the two roof prism obtained Jones matrix analysis, factor B can be characterized by the roof prism polarization aberration method, and B values of the intensity distribution of the diffracted light, the diffraction peak of the light spot offset, and poor relations between the roof surface shift, establishing detection scheme B factor.(2) Designed to compact catadioptric collimator light system, the divergence angle of±70°of the obtained tungsten-halogen light source collimator divergence angle of convergence is less than2°, the spot diameter of5mm emitting uniform illumination light in parallel.(3) Designed to AT89C2051microcontroller core tunable filters for the control of stepper motor controller based on wavelength and wavelength scanning system, which is the interval of wavelength accuracy with4nm wavelength scanning hardware and software under control.(4) For high-performance CCD collected after roof prism light diffraction spot map, using Matlab programming for data analysis of test results.Finally, the design of the polarization aberration of the paper tester optimized structure tester designed using the polarization aberration characteristics of the different systems roof prism measurement, the error may be caused to analyze the experimental and theoretical unanimous resistance, verify the feasibility of the design.
